HOST: Welcome to the show, today we have an expert with us who will shed some light on a course that's making waves in the environmental sector. Can you tell us a bit about the Certified Professional in Water Resource Management Sustainability or CPWRMS? GUEST: Absolutely! The CPWRMS course is designed to equip professionals with essential skills for sustainable water management. It's ideal for environmental professionals, water resource managers, and engineers. HOST: That sounds fascinating! With climate change becoming more of a pressing issue, how important are these skills in today's industry? GUEST: Extremely important. There's growing emphasis on water conservation, pollution control, and integrated water resource management. This course covers all these areas, providing in-depth knowledge of water quality, quantity, and governance. HOST: Could you share some challenges faced in this field or while teaching this subject? GUEST: Sure. One challenge is the need for continuous learning due to rapidly evolving technologies and methodologies. Another is making sure best practices are implemented despite various regulatory and resource constraints. HOST: That must keep you on your toes! Looking towards the future, what do you see in store for sustainable water practices? GUEST: I believe we'll see increased use of smart technologies for monitoring and managing water resources. Plus, greater collaboration between public and private sectors to ensure sustainable water management. HOST: It's clear that the CPWRMS program is at the forefront of these developments.
